SpringBoot启动报错:

Failed to configure a DataSource: 'url' attribute is not specified and no embedded datasource could be configured.

解决方法:

方法1:如果项目不配置DataSource,可以在启动类声明排除

@SpringBootApplication(exclude = {DataSourceAutoConfiguration.class})

方法2:该项目pom.xml里导入了其它工程的依赖,其它工程的pom.xml里有需要配置dataSource数据源的依赖,解决办法就是在当前工程导入其他工程依赖时,把其它工程里需要配置dataSource的依赖给exclusion掉

        <dependency>
            <groupId>com.leyou.item</groupId>
            <artifactId>leyou-item-interface</artifactId>
            <version>1.0.0-SNAPSHOT</version>
            <exclusions>
                <exclusion>
                    <groupId>com.baomidou</groupId>
                    <artifactId>mybatis-plus-boot-starter</artifactId>
                </exclusion>
            </exclusions>
        </dependency>
©本文为原创文章,著作权归博主所有,转载请联系博主获得授权

发表评论